Bakers Lemar Angus Annual Performance Production Sale "Go With The Best"
April 14, 2008
At the ranch, St. Onge, SD
Joe Goggins
22 fall Angus bulls – $3,080; 97 yearling Angus bulls – $3,307; 119 total Angus bulls – $3,265; 27 registered Angus heifer calves – $1,059; 51 commercial Angus heifer calves – $975
The sun was shining as neighbors and potential bidders walked through the pens before the sale. This area had received a nice amount of moisture the past week and the day began in the 60’s and reached the 80’s. Bakers Lemar Angus, owned by Leo and Mike Baker and their families, hosted perhaps the biggest crowd of the spring sale season.
